I am having 120/130 sgpt count. Suggest medicine. My age is 45 years

Assuming that you don't consume alcohol, most likely, you have non alcoholic fatty liver disease (nafld). This is even more likely if your bilirubin levels are normal & only sgot & sgpt are raised to these levels. An ultrasound of your abdomen may be helpful.
